FlowAgent autonomously handles dependency management, tool selection, and real-time parameter optimisation. Intelligent agents continuously monitor computational performance, dataset quality, and software compatibility, providing robust quality control.

Traditional workflow management systems often require extensive programming skills, limiting usability and adaptability. FlowAgent leverages large language models (LLMs) to translate plain English instructions into structured pipelines, democratising access.

Turns out for droplet based single-cell methods, beads are truncated and this leads to several issues with downstream artefacts. Mainly, there is an overrepresentation of Ts in the UMI that result from truncated bead synthesis.

Droplet-based sequencing is key to single-cell transcriptomics but faces challenges from bead synthesis errors. A new bead design with anchor sequences improves UMI identification, read recovery, and feature detection for both short- and long-read methods.
